Is 116 125 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 116 125 is about 340.771.

Thus, the square root of 116 125 is not an integer, and therefore 116 125 is not a square number.

What is the square number of 116 125?

The square of a number (here 116 125) is the result of the product of this number (116 125) by itself (i.e., 116 125 × 116 125); the square of 116 125 is sometimes called "raising 116 125 to the power 2", or "116 125 squared".

The square of 116 125 is 13 485 015 625 because 116 125 × 116 125 = 116 1252 = 13 485 015 625.

As a consequence, 116 125 is the square root of 13 485 015 625.
